Cairn Terrier vs Slovensky Kopov

People don’t usually pit a Cairn Terrier against a Slovensky Kopov. they’re worlds apart, but somehow end up side by side in search results. Maybe it’s because both are rare, both have that rugged, outdoorsy look, and both bark when something moves. But that’s where the similarity ends. The Cairn is your scrappy little cousin who’s always into something, tail wagging, voice loud, heart full. At 13 pounds, he fits on the couch and in a carry-on. He’s cheerful and affectionate, great with kids who know how to be gentle, and adaptable enough for city living. if you walk him daily. But don’t expect perfect obedience. He was bred to work independently, digging foxes out of stone piles, so he’s stubborn and will ignore you if a squirrel’s involved. And yes, he’ll bark at it. The Slovensky Kopov is no couch dog. He’s a 40-pound scent hound built for tracking wild boar through Slovakian forests in the snow. He’s calmer in voice and demeanor than the Cairn, but his mind is always working. He needs space, purpose, and cold weather to thrive. Trainability is higher, but only if you speak fluent "hound logic". he’ll follow a trail over a treat any day. He’s not unfriendly, but he’s not cuddling. He’s working. Here’s the real talk: if you want a dog that feels like family and lives in your living room, get the Cairn. If you’re a hunter or live on acres and need a tough, focused partner, the Kopov shines. But don’t get a Kopov because he looks cool and you like the idea of a "rare breed." He’s not a project. He’s a job. And the Cairn? He’s the dog who’ll steal your socks and your heart, then bark at the mailman like he saved the world.
